Cost to move from Utah to Indianapolis, IN
This table details typical cost ranges to move from Utah to Indianapolis, IN, depending on your home size and the moving service selected.
| Move size | Moving company | Moving container | Rental truck |
|---|---|---|---|
| Studio / 1 bedroom | $1,295 – $4,821 | $1,003 – $2,517 | $911 – $1,782 |
| 2-3 bedrooms | $3,096 – $6,743 | $1,844 – $3,745 | $956 – $2,183 |
| 4+ bedrooms | $5,085 – $9,443 | $2,535 – $5,052 | $1,254 – $2,490 |
These cost ranges are approximate estimates based on a 1,525-mile move from Utah to Indianapolis, IN using pricing data compiled by moveBuddha as of Nov 17, 2025. moveBuddha gathers thousands of verified rates from movers across the country and refreshes the data each month to capture seasonal shifts and market changes. Your actual cost can differ based on shipment size, extra services, parking or access issues, fuel prices, and timing. We recommend getting quotes from several movers to gauge a fair price.
Cost to hire professional movers from Utah to Indianapolis, IN
Moving a studio or one-bedroom home from Utah to Indianapolis, IN, typically costs between $1,295 and $4,821. For a two- or three-bedroom home, expect prices to fall between $3,096 and $6,743. If you’re tackling a large move (think four or five bedrooms) from Utah to Indianapolis, IN, you’re looking at costs ranging from $5,085 up to $9,443.

Cost of living: Utah vs. Indianapolis, IN
| Utah | Indianapolis | |
|---|---|---|
| Average rent cost | $1,302 | $1,399 |
| Average home cost | $517,020 | $220,467 |
| Average income (per capita) | $86,833 | $59,110 |
| Cost of Living Index | 105 | 86 |
| Unemployment rate | 3.5% | 5.6% |
| State Income Tax | 4.95% | 3.15% |
Indianapolis sources: Zumper, Zillow, Numbeo
- Rent in Indianapolis is approximately 7% higher than in Utah. Keep this in mind when planning your budget.
- Buying a home in Indianapolis could be more affordable, with prices averaging 57% less than in Utah.
- Expect salaries in Indianapolis to be approximately 32% lower than in Utah. Be sure to reassess your finances and update your budget before making your move.
- Even though unemployment in Indianapolis is 60% higher than in Utah, you’ll still find opportunities if you’re proactive. Start building your network early.
- Income tax rates in Indiana are about 36% lower than in Utah, which means a lighter tax burden and more take-home pay.

- Mover’s insurance: Opt for Released Value Protection – a budget-friendly choice with no extra cost from movers, though coverage is limited to 60 cents per pound. For instance, if a 50-inch TV weighing 25 pounds is lost or damaged, reimbursement is just $15. To ensure coverage for your items’ full value, discuss alternative options with your chosen moving company or consider third-party insurance providers.

How long does a move from Utah to Indianapolis take?
The time it takes to move from Utah to Indianapolis, IN depends on where you’re starting and the kind of moving option you choose. No matter which route you go, packing and loading your stuff typically takes a day or less, even if you’re handling it all on your own.
Obviously, the further upstate you are in Utah, the longer the drive time to Indianapolis will be. If you’re driving a rental truck, the move could be completed in one or two days, on average, depending on your route and how often you stop.
Depending on the company’s schedule and shipping logistics, delivery from Utah to Indianapolis can take anywhere from a few days to a couple of weeks, whether you’re using professional movers or a moving container. Be sure to ask for an estimated timeline before you book.
How far in advance should I book movers when moving from Utah to Indianapolis?
If you’re planning a 1,525-mile move from Utah to Indianapolis, it’s a good idea to schedule your moving date as soon as your plans are confirmed. To get the best rates and secure your preferred date, aim to book your movers two to three months ahead of time.
